Overview
ISL68144IRAZ-T from Renesas is a digital dual-output, 4-phase configurable PWM controller designed for Cavium CN99xx server-class processors. It supports flexible phase allocation (e.g., 3+1 or 2+2), PMBus 1.3 telemetry, and proprietary linear synthetic current modulation for sub-100ns transient response. It delivers ±0.5% closed-loop system accuracy via differential remote sensing and enables high-reliability point-of-load regulation in server CPU/FPGA power rails.
For engineers reviewing the ISL68144IRAZ-T datasheet, ISL68144IRAZ-T pinout, ISL68144IRAZ-T application, or ISL68144IRAZ-T equivalent, key selection criteria include its 40-pin 5×5mm TQFN package, dual-edge PWM modulation, auto phase add/drop thresholds programmable via PowerNavigator, and support for DCR/smart power stage current sensing with integrated temperature compensation.
Technical Context
The ISL68144IRAZ-T implements a constant-frequency, dual-edge digital PWM modulator where both leading and trailing edges are independently adjusted to minimize latency and optimize transient response. Its zero-latency synthetic current control ensures HF current balance across phases without analog comparators.
It integrates a 12-bit ADC-based telemetry engine supporting real-time VIN, VOUT, IOUT, temperature, and fault status reporting over PMBus up to 2MHz. The on-chip NVM stores up to eight user configurations, selected via CONFIG pin-strapping - enabling rapid deployment of multiple power rail profiles without firmware reprogramming.

Pinout & Package
ISL68144IRAZ-T is housed in a RoHS-compliant 40-lead 5×5 mm TQFN package (PKG DWG L40.5x5D) with exposed thermal pad (EPAD) connected to GND. Pin pitch is 0.5 mm; recommended reflow profile follows JEDEC J-STD-020 Pb-free standard.
| Pin/Terminal | Circuit Role | Design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| PWM[3:0] (Pins 1–4) | PWM output drivers | 3.3V logic-compatible outputs driving smart power stages or DrMOS; support dual-edge modulation |
| EN0 / EN1 (Pins 11–12) | Output enable inputs | Active-high TTL-level enables for Output 0 and Output 1; tie to GND if unused |
| PG0 / PG1 (Pins 14–15) | Power-good indicators | Open-drain signals asserting when respective output is within ±10% regulation window |
| SCL / SDA / SALRT (Pins 16–18) | PMBus interface | Standard SMBus-compatible bus interface; supports up to 2 MHz clock; SALRT provides interrupt-on-fault |
| VSEN0/RGND0 & VSEN1/RGND1 (Pins 32,31,22,21) | Differential voltage sense inputs | Enable remote sensing for ±0.5% system accuracy; RGND pins must connect to local ground near load |
| CS[3:0]/CSRTN[3:0] (Pins 23–30) | Phase current sense inputs | Differential inputs supporting DCR, resistor, or smart power stage current sensing; unused pairs grounded |
| TMON0 / TMON1 (Pins 33–34) | Temperature monitor inputs | Accept diode-connected transistors or smart power stage thermal diodes; enable per-rail thermal protection |
| VINSEN (Pin 20) | Input voltage sense | Monitors input rail via resistor divider (e.g., 40.2k/10k); enables accurate input power calculation and UV/OV protection |
Key Features
| Feature | Design Value |
|---|---|
| Dual-edge digital PWM modulation | Independent leading/trailing edge control enables fastest possible transient response without pulse skipping or frequency variation |
| Auto phase add/drop | User-programmable thresholds via PowerNavigator maximize efficiency across full load range - from idle to full load |
| On-chip NVM with 8 configurations | Eliminates external EEPROM; pin-strapped CONFIG selection allows hardware-defined power rail variants in same BOM |
| Diode braking | Reduces output overshoot during fast load transients by actively sinking current through external diodes |
| Comprehensive fault management | Includes per-phase OCP, total output OCP, OV/UV, open-sense detect, black-box fault logging, and thermal warning (TWARN) |
| DCR sensing with temp compensation | Compensates copper resistance drift over temperature using TMON inputs - maintains current sense accuracy without external ICs |

FAQ
What is the maximum supported switching frequency for the ISL68144IRAZ-T?
The ISL68144IRAZ-T supports a programmable switching frequency range of 200 kHz to 1000 kHz, with ±4% accuracy when set to 500 kHz. This range allows designers to balance efficiency, component size, and EMI performance. The ISL68144IRAZ-T maintains constant frequency under DC loads and uses dual-edge modulation to respond to transients without altering average frequency.
Does the ISL68144IRAZ-T support remote voltage sensing?
Yes, the ISL68144IRAZ-T supports true differential remote voltage sensing on both outputs via dedicated VSEN0/RGND0 and VSEN1/RGND1 pin pairs. This enables ±0.5% closed-loop system accuracy over load, line, and temperature variations - critical for maintaining timing margins in high-speed processor rails.
Can the ISL68144IRAZ-T operate with only one output active?
Yes, the ISL68144IRAZ-T supports 4+0 phase configuration where all four phases drive a single output while Output 1 remains disabled. This mode is fully supported in PowerNavigator and maintains full telemetry, fault protection, and auto phase add/drop functionality for the active rail.
What current sensing methods does the ISL68144IRAZ-T support?
The ISL68144IRAZ-T supports three current sensing methods: smart power stage (e.g., ISL99227), DCR sensing with integrated temperature compensation, and discrete resistor sensing. Each method uses dedicated CS/CSRTN pin pairs and is configured via PowerNavigator; DCR mode automatically adjusts for copper resistance drift using TMON inputs.
How many configuration profiles can be stored in the ISL68144IRAZ-T's NVM?
The ISL68144IRAZ-T includes on-chip nonvolatile memory capable of storing up to eight complete configuration profiles. These are selected at power-up via the CONFIG pin-strapping option, allowing hardware-defined variants (e.g., different VOUT, phase count, or droop settings) without firmware intervention - simplifying system-level validation and field updates.
